#126594 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#126594 is composed of 7.1% red, 39.6%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.8% cyan, 31.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 201.7 degrees, a saturation of 78.3% and a lightness of 32.5%. #126594 color hex could be obtained by blending #24caff with #000029. Closest websafe color is: #006699.

#126594 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#126594 has RGB values of R:18, G:101, B:148 and CMYK values of C:0.88, M:0.32, Y:0,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 1205652.
